免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html5开发app的软件硬件需求

HTML5是一种用于开发移动应用程序的技术标准,它使用HTML、CSS和JavaScript来创建跨平台的应用程序。HTML5应用程序可以运行在多个设备和操作系统上,而不仅仅局限于特定的硬件和软件需求。但是,为了开发和运行HTML5应用程序,仍然有一些常见的软件和硬件需求。

首先,为了编写HTML5应用程序,你需要一个文本编辑器。你可以选择使用一些专门为编写HTML、CSS和JavaScript代码设计的文本编辑器,比如Sublime Text、Visual Studio Code和Atom等。这些编辑器提供了代码高亮、自动完成和语法检查等功能,帮助你编写高质量的代码。

其次,你需要一个浏览器来运行和测试HTML5应用程序。现代浏览器如Google Chrome、Mozilla Firefox、Apple Safari和Microsoft Edge等都支持HTML5标准,并提供了一系列的开发者工具和调试器,方便调试和优化你的应用程序。

除了文本编辑器和浏览器,你还需要一些辅助工具来进行项目管理和构建。例如,你可以使用版本控制系统如Git来管理你的代码,并与团队成员进行协作。另外,构建工具如Grunt、Gulp和Webpack等可以帮助你自动化任务,如代码压缩、文件合并和公共资源提取等。

对于硬件需求,HTML5应用程序可以运行在各种设备上,包括桌面电脑、平板电脑和手机等。然而,由于HTML5应用程序主要依赖于Web浏览器来运行,因此你需要确保你的设备上安装了现代的浏览器版本。另外,HTML5应用程序可能会使用设备的一些功能,如地理定位、相机和传感器等。如果你的应用程序需要使用这些功能,你需要确保你的设备支持并开启了相关权限。

此外,对于一些高级功能,如本地存储和离线访问,你可能还需要一些额外的软件支持。HTML5提供了一些浏览器本地存储API,如Web Storage和IndexedDB等,用于在浏览器中保存数据。对于离线访问,你可以使用Service Worker技术来缓存应用程序的资源,以便在离线时能够继续访问。但是,这些功能的具体实现可能需要一些额外的库和框架支持。

总结起来,开发HTML5应用程序的软件需求包括文本编辑器、浏览器、版本控制系统和辅助工具。硬件需求主要包括一台支持现代浏览器的设备和可能需要的一些功能支持。通过满足这些需求,你就可以开始开发和运行跨平台的HTML5应用程序啦。


相关知识:
让移动app开发更简单
移动应用程序开发是一项非常具有挑战性的任务。开发人员需要掌握许多不同的技术和工具,以便能够创建出令人印象深刻的应用程序。随着技术的不断发展,现在有许多工具和平台可以使应用程序的开发更加容易和高效。以下是一些可以帮助您简化移动应用程序开发的工具和技术:1.跨
2024-01-10
app开发页面设计重要性
在移动应用开发中,页面设计是至关重要的一环。一个好的页面设计可以提升用户体验,增加用户粘性,提高应用的可用性和吸引力。本文将详细介绍app开发中页面设计的重要性。首先,页面设计决定了用户首次接触应用时的第一印象。一个精美、简洁、直观的界面可以让用户感到舒适
2023-06-29
app开发西安
APP开发是指通过编程技术和开发工具创建适用于移动设备的应用程序。随着智能手机的普及,APP开发变得越来越重要和热门。本文将介绍APP开发的基本原理和详细步骤。首先,APP开发的基本原理是基于移动设备的操作系统,如iOS和Android,使用特定的编程语言
2023-06-29
app开发和制作的费用
随着数字化时代的到来,移动应用已经成为人们日常生活中不可或缺的一部分。作为企业或个人,拥有一个自己的移动应用,可以帮助您更好的展示自己的品牌,提供更好的服务和用户体验。但是,如何开发和制作一个移动应用,并且需要花费多少费用,对于很多人来说都是一个难题。本文
2023-06-29
app的开发商业计划书
App开发商业计划书是一份非常关键的文档,它可以帮助开发团队理解公司愿景和目标,明确市场战略和商业模式,并规划好具体的开发进度和销售计划。以下是一个简要的商业计划书框架,内容包括了市场分析、竞争分析、产品定位、商业模式、开发计划以及销售策略等方面。一、市场
2023-05-06
app安装器开发
App安装器是一种用于安装、升级和卸载应用程序的软件工具。它们通常用于安装和升级操作系统之前或之后,或用于更新网络资源。App安装器可在各种设备上使用,包括桌面PC、移动设备或在云端。使用App安装器时,用户需要从软件仓库或网络上下载需要安装的App,并通
2023-05-06